Output 754900e538432c701227882f418b89ef2dc3d5e77f44dc5db157effb8ca6134b:0

value
329858
script pubkey
OP_0 OP_PUSHBYTES_32 23354f667d94a03047ca736850da7109eb2c656dc9403fa8e1492fda3ef621b8
address
bc1qyv657enajjsrq372wd59pkn3p84jcetde9qrl28pfyha50hkyxuqum8ef8
transaction
754900e538432c701227882f418b89ef2dc3d5e77f44dc5db157effb8ca6134b